How to Care for Sensitive Skin and Prevent Irritation: Dermat Share Tips

When it comes to sensitive skin, it’s important to choose skincare products that are gentle and non-irritating. Look for products that are labeled “hypoallergenic” or “fragrance-free” and avoid products that contain harsh ingredients like alcohol, fragrances, and preservatives. Also, pay attention to the pH level of the products you use. The skin’s natural pH is slightly acidic, so using products with a pH that’s too high or too low can disrupt the skin’s barrier function and lead to irritation.

Patch test new products

Before using a new skincare product on your face, it’s important to patch test it first. Apply a small amount of the product to your inner forearm or behind your ear and wait 24 hours to see if there’s any reaction. If you experience any itching, redness, or irritation, don’t use the product on your face.

Moisturize regularly

Moisturizing is essential for all skin types, but it’s especially important for sensitive skin. Look for moisturizers that are specifically formulated for sensitive skin and are free of irritants. Apply moisturizer to your face and body immediately after bathing or showering to lock in moisture and prevent dryness.

Protect your skin from the sun

Sun exposure can exacerbate sensitivity in the skin, so it’s important to protect your skin from the sun’s harmful rays. Wear a broad-spectrum sunscreen with an SPF of at least 30 every day, even on cloudy days. Also, wear protective clothing, such as long-sleeved shirts and hats, when you’re outside.

Avoid hot water

Hot water can be drying and irritating to sensitive skin. When washing your face or showering, use lukewarm water instead of hot water. Also, limit your showers or baths to 10-15 minutes and avoid using harsh soaps or body washes.

Be gentle with your skin

Sensitive skin can be easily irritated by harsh rubbing or scrubbing. Use a gentle touch when washing your face or applying skincare products. Also, avoid using abrasive exfoliators and opt for gentle chemical exfoliants instead.

Manage stress

Stress can trigger skin sensitivity, so it’s important to manage your stress levels. Practice relaxation techniques such as deep breathing, meditation, or yoga. Also, get enough sleep and exercise regularly to help reduce stress.
